Citi.com offers Select Cardholders: Up to $50 Back on Select Best Buy Purchases $200+. Offer is valid through November 30, 2021.

Thanks community members psel123 for sharing & ywjkid & PurpleSoda3744 for contributing to this deal

Offer Notes:
  • Eligibility may vary
  • Members are reporting receiving different cash back amount which varies from $15, $20 to $50 Back.

Just spoke to a rep from BB regarding them breaking up the gift cards purchases into two separate transactions. This is done to discourage people who come in and buy multiple gift cards to resale. So if you buy two $100 gift cards at the same time, BB with break them into two separate transactions. But if you buy one $200 gift card, then you can get around this rule. This is why people earlier complained about BB breaking up their orders into two separate gift card purchases even though the order was place as a single purchase online. I am planning to go to the store and pick up a $200 gift card instead of doing this online just to be safe. Make sure you take the screen shot of the Citi promo just in case it disappears from your account later on so you can argue with those incompetent Citi reps in case anything goes wrong.
